“Rising Adoption of Medical Courier Services”
- One prominent trend in the global medical power supply market is the rising adoption of medical courier services
- This trend is driven by the increasing need for fast, reliable, and temperature-sensitive transportation of medical devices and components, including power supply units used in diagnostic and therapeutic equipment
- For instance, logistics providers such as FedEx and UPS Healthcare are expanding their specialized medical courier services to ensure timely and secure delivery of critical medical equipment to hospitals, clinics, and home care settings
- The demand for these services is growing in both developed markets, such as the U.S. and Germany, and emerging regions such as India and Southeast Asia, where healthcare access and infrastructure are rapidly improving
- As healthcare providers prioritize operational efficiency and just-in-time delivery models, the integration of medical courier services is expected to enhance the supply chain of power components and contribute to the ongoing growth of the medical power supply market
